Ross Stevens had a home run and three RBIs for Triton in an 8-4 All American Conference varsity baseball win at Harnett Central on Thursday night. Stevens had a walkoff homer against the Trojans on Tuesday night. Xander Johnson and Anthony Jones combined for 10 strikeouts as the Hawks improved to 18-3 overall and 11-3 in league play with a regular season sweep of Central. … Triton earned a split with Central in softball with a 5-3 road win on Thursday. … Softball standout Delaney Cumbie (Cape Fear Christian) has been named Female Athlete of the Year at UNC Greensboro. … The Carolina Panthers took quarterback Bryce Young of Alabama with the first overall pick in the NFL draft on Thursday night. … The Carolina Hurricanes lead their first round Stanley Cup playoff series, 3-2, going into game six on the road against the New York Islanders tonight at 7 p.m. … Boston closed out its first round NBA playoff series, 4-2, with a 128-120 win at Atlanta. … In NBA playoff games tonight, each home team has a 3-2 series lead as Golden State hosts Sacramento (ESPN, 8 p.m.) and Memphis visits the Los Angeles Lakers (ESPN, 10:30 p.m.). … Austin Smotherman shot an opening round 63 to lead the Mexican Open by one shot at 8-under par going into the second round today (Golf Channel, 3:30 p.m.).
